Section 2-1-2.3 - Withdrawal of initiated measure.

2-1-2.3. Withdrawal of initiated measure.

A petition of the voters proposing an initiated measure may be withdrawn not later than one hundred twenty days prior to the next general election, if not less than two-thirds of the named sponsors file with the secretary of state, in writing, their request for withdrawal of the question from the ballot. The secretary of state shall attach to the petitions on file the request for withdrawal and shall take no other action thereon.

Source: SL 2009, ch 64, ยง9, eff. July 1, 2010.
